Unit 2: Understanding Psychosocial Hazards
Topics
- What are psychosocial hazards?
- Common workplace psychosocial risks:
- Excessive workload
- Job insecurity
- Role ambiguity
- Workplace violence
- Bullying and harassment
- Poor organizational change management
- Lack of support
- Fatigue and long working hours
- Remote and hybrid work challenges
